This particular role is for an Intermodal Truck Driver based near Fontana, California. Intermodal drivers at Schneider are responsible for hauling freight containers secured to company-owned chassis, predominantly operating within a 200-mile radius of the Fontana area. One of the key attractions of this role is the focus on no-touch freight, with approximately 99 percent of loads requiring no manual handling and 90 percent being drop-and-hook, which means faster turnaround times and more time on the road. Drivers benefit from daily home time, making this position highly appealing for those who value a strong work-life balance.
In terms of compensation, the position offers competitive weekly pay ranging from $1,340 to $1,640. Drivers are compensated based on mileage, load pay, and receive hourly pay during on-duty but non-driving periods. Schneider also provides a paid orientation to ensure all drivers are properly trained before starting. Over time, drivers gain paid time off after six months of service along with six days of holiday pay annually. Additionally, there is an annual bonus opportunity where drivers can earn up to 3 percent of their gross annual pay, rewarding dedication and performance.
